Properly maintained septic systems are crucial for the well-being of your home and the surrounding environment. Over time, solids accumulate at the bottom of your septic tank, and scum builds up at the top. If not removed regularly, this can lead to reduced tank capacity, potential drain field issues, unpleasant odors, and even system failure. Our Core Service: Septic Tank Pumping
Our most essential service is comprehensive septic tank pumping. We utilize state-of-the-art equipment to efficiently remove accumulated sludge and scum from your tank. This process frees up valuable tank capacity, prevents backups into your home, and protects the delicate balance of your system. Regular pumping, typically recommended every 3 to 5 years depending on tank size, usage, and specific circumstances, is the cornerstone of responsible septic system ownership.
Beyond just pumping, we also emphasize the importance of regular inspections. While pumping addresses the immediate need for waste removal, inspections allow our experts to assess the overall health of your septic system. We check for signs of damage, corrosion, proper levels of liquids (effluent), and ensure all components are functioning correctly. Early detection of potential issues can save you significant time, money, and inconvenience down the road.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How often should I get my septic tank pumped?
Generally, it's recommended to have your septic tank professionally pumped every 3 to 5 years. However, the exact frequency depends on factors like the size of your tank, the number of people in your household, your water usage habits, and the amount of solids entering the system. Regular inspections can help determine the optimal pumping schedule for your specific situation.
2. What should I do before my scheduled pumping appointment?
To ensure a smooth and efficient pumping process, it's helpful to limit the amount of water used in your home on the day of your appointment. Avoid using garbage disposals excessively, as this adds more solids to the tank. Also, refrain from flushing non-flushable items down toilets or drains. These steps help minimize the amount of sludge present, making the pumping process quicker and more effective.
